Originally Posted by JerryU
The two side screens are covering the AC Condensers not the Rad. Have not looked at a Z06 but my Z51, although they mount on the grill are very close to the condenser.

The GM approved screens require removal of the front bumper to install. Also per GM instructions if Tracking when it's over 90 degrees you must "remove the screens. They have an open are between the two sizes offered by Custom Car Grills. What you posted does not show the honeycomb opening size. Hard to tell is will work and sounds like for whatever reason coolant of a Z06 requires no obstruction if above 90F.

I installed AC Condenser screens soon after I got my 2020 C8. I plan to get an E-Ray that has the same rad configuration as the C8 Z08. The GM approved system for the C8 Z06 (and would be the same as the E-Ray is: 1) expensive and 2) required removal of the front bumper. My plan is to install the side protectors as I did my 2020 C8. The cost of a 16" X 48 inch 1/4 inch mesh is $69.

There is enough left to easily do the center C8 Z06 and E-Ray rad. BUT how to gain access is the issue. Can I make it in two parts and squeeze then in from the side- don't know. Hope a C8 Z06 person finds out!

Here is a How To PDF: http://netwelding.com/CF_Splitter.pdf
It's 15 pages of detail install pics and long captions

Center rad in E-Ray, same as C8 Z06. The Scrape Armor three piece screen says the front bumper must be removed to install this center rad protector. Don't know what can be done to install a mesh protector without removing the bumper. Can I cut in two pieces and fit in from the sides???
